Andrew Mengason of Birmingham, Mich., has been promoted to director of Operations for the Certified Restoration Drycleaning Network (CRDN), an international organization of textile restoration specialists serving the insurance industry.
Prior to joining CRDN earlier this year as a National Operations manager, Mengason spent two years as chief operating officer with a regional textile restoration and drycleaning operation. He also spent several years with a national commercial moving and storage company where he was responsible for sales, marketing, operations, human resources and accounting.
CRDN members specialize in insurance restoration laundry and drycleaning services for all types of loss. CRDN currently operates in the United States, United Kingdom and Canada.
